Bella P in Year 6 is passionate about Climate Change and wrote on this topic for the What Matters Writing Competition. Below is a small excerpt from her admission. The rest of her entry and the other entries are on display near our Year 6 classrooms for everyone to enjoy.

What We Fight For

A gust of cold and spine chilling wind blows past my young, eager face. There are thousands upon thousands of young, determined and angry souls around me quarrelling about what’s to come. Tall, intimidating buildings line the quiet and cold street, it's almost time. I bow my head, the noise flooding into my ears. My body, small and weak, shaking all over, the thought of what I’m about to do sends billions of nerves down my spine and throughout my body, the cold stabbing again and again at my skin like tiny needles. I think,

“Why am I here? Why am I doing this? Why did I think this was a good idea? I could be at my primary school, learning.”

Then I remember, family, friends, peers, I’m doing this for them. I’m doing this for the new generations to come, for them.
